ICF Accounting Manager in Brussels, Belgium

Description

ICF International, Inc. is a NASDAQ listed global consulting and technology services company. We are currently looking to appoint a strong and experienced Accounting Manager, to be based in our Brussels office. This role will report to the Senior Finance Director - Europe & Asia, based in London.

Our European businesses focus around strategic communications (marketing) and consulting to governments, and is currently going through a period of growth, offering the successful candidate broad development opportunities and an excellent opportunity for making an impact.

Day-to-day the successful candidate will carry out wide-ranging responsibilities such as financial close and reporting, coordination of audits and liaising frequently with internal/external stakeholders within the Benelux region. The candidate will also be managing a team of three direct reports, also based in our Brussels office. Key to success in this role will be an outgoing and inclusive style, working closely with a global team to deliver the required results.

Key Responsibilities:

Financial Reporting & Compliance

  • Leading the Accounting team, including Accounting and Payroll, managing the day-to-day accounting within our Maconomy ERP system;

  • Ensure the accuracy and integrity of the regional accounting records and financial systems;

  • Manage the preparation of the monthly field reporting pack for each company, explaining key variances;

  • Proactively detect, identify and explore opportunities to improve processes, procedures and financial controls;

  • Identify business/commercial improvements, as a rounded contributor to the management team.

  • Work closely with HR to ensure accurate payroll operation, accounting and associated reporting;

  • Completion of VAT returns, as well as having a good working knowledge of Belgium VAT requirements, including domestic and foreign VAT implications;

  • Oversee preparation of annual financial accounts, liaison with the statutory auditors and tax advisors/corporate tax; ensuring all GAAP and tax requirements are met;

  • Assist the Tax and Treasury department, including the production of monthly cash-forecasting, information for tax computations and completion of annual tax packs;

  • Ensure the business has a strong framework of corporate governance and ensure that the requirements of the group’s internal control requirements are met, including liaison with internal audit;

  • Provide leadership, mentoring and coaching to the local Finance team

  • Work closely with the operations as well as other key functions to achieve the finance department’s objectives within the context of the broader business;

  • Present on accounting matters to regional business leadership;

  • Ad-hoc projects including leading on any potential regional acquisitions and associated due diligence and integration;

  • Provide future additional support across continental Europe operations.

Skills and Requirements:

Experience

  • ‘Top tier’ Audit firm trained, with 3+ years of hands-on experience in a finance manager role;

  • University degree is mandatory;

  • Fluent in French and a very good command of verbal and written English is essential;

  • Working in an international environment, liaising with overseas colleagues;

  • Have a good understanding of Belgium GAAP and US GAAP;

  • Experience in working in an international professional services consultancy or strategic communications environment would be an advantage;

  • Good experience with revenue recognition in a service organisation;

  • Experience with Belgium payroll accounting and Belgium VAT filings;

  • Experience on the requirements of Belgium Works Council;

  • Previous experience with Maconomy, will be advantageous but is not essential;

  • Excellent MS Excel skills.
